“American Idol’s” Season 11 Top 13 have been revealed!
From the Dave Matthews-esque Phillip Phillips to dramatic piano-driven rocker Colton Dixon and standout crooner Heejun Han — they have all made the cut.
Also making it from the men’s side were Joshua Ledet (known as “Man-Tasia”) and the one contestant they brought back after initially being passed on – baritone Jermaine Jones
Among the singers continuing on from the women’s side this season are smiley Hollie Cavanagh and 16-year-old Jessica Sanchez.
Elise Testone, 28, also joined the Top 13 alongside Skylar Laine and Shannon Magrane.
Each of the judges also chose a wild card.
Randy Jackson picked the big-voiced Erika Van Pelt; Jennifer Lopez chose Jeremy Rosado, and Steven Tyler chose 17-year-old curly haired crooner DeAndre Brackensick.
